Dubai’s real estate rental online registration system Ejari is now “fully integrated” with a direct debit system (DDS). As reported by Khaleej Times in July last year, the Dubai Land Department (DLD) had announced that the UAE Central Bank’s DDS eliminates the need for tenants to submit post-dated rental cheques.

Annual rents in Dubai are typically paid in two, four or six instalments via post-dated cheques.

The new system allows tenants and landlords to configure the rent payment schedule during the contract creation or renewal process. This will facilitate recurrent payments from the tenants’ bank accounts, according to a manual issued by the DLD earlier this week. This means instead of cheques, the landlord may collect signed direct debit mandates from tenants.

“The UAEDDS … provides the residents of UAE with an automated payment method that will facilitate recurrent payments from their bank accounts,” the DLD said in the manual that lists the steps needed to set up a DDS in Ejari and digital wallet noqodi.
